Comience su aventura en el emblemático Hard Rock Café en 333 Prospect Street y pasee por el corazón del Parque Estatal de las Cataratas del Niágara.
Ubicada entre las Cataratas Americanas y las Cataratas del Velo Nupcial, Luna Island ofrece una perspectiva rara y emocionante del poder natural del Niágara. ¡Siente la niebla en tu rostro mientras te paras a solo unos metros del borde de dos cascadas que se estrellan! Esta joya tranquila y menos conocida es perfecta para fotos, reflexión tranquila y presenciar de cerca la belleza cruda del río Niágara.
¡Siente el rugido de las poderosas cataratas Horseshoe a pocos pasos de Terrapin Point! Situado en el borde de la isla de la cabra en el Parque Estatal de las Cataratas del Niágara, este impresionante mirador ofrece vistas panorámicas de las cataratas atronadoras, el arco iris brumoso y el río Niágara.
De pie orgullosamente cerca de la entrada de la Isla de la Cabra, la Estatua Nikola Tesla rinde homenaje al brillante inventor cuyas innovaciones ayudaron a aprovechar el poder de las Cataratas del Niágara.
Descienda 175 pies en la garganta del Niágara y luego camine a lo largo de una serie de pasarelas de madera hasta la cubierta de huracanes, donde estará a solo unos metros de las cataratas del velo nupcial.

My wife had a Canadian visa and I did not but Saied still explained how she could go across and I could also go onto Rainbow bridge but would still need my passport to come back as the bridge is really in between 2 immigration posts and though you do not need a passport or visa to get onto the bridge from the US side, you need these to come back. I suspect it is the same for someone coming over from Canada (so we now know to carry the passport even if just going onto the bridge and not crossing over into the other country).
